Overview

Vagante is a brutal, class-based action-platformer that blends punishing roguelike mechanics with deep RPG progression and dark, atmospheric exploration. These recommendations focus on titles that prioritize high-stakes dungeon crawling, tight platforming, and challenging combat within procedurally generated environments.
